Ohrt T, Mancini A, Tamura T, Niedenthal R (2004) c-Cbl binds to tyrosine-phosphorylated neurotrophin receptor p75 and induces its ubiquitination. Cell Signal 16, 1291-8 15337528

Y337-p - NGFR (rat)
Modsite: LKGDGNLySSLPLTK SwissProt Entrez-Gene
Orthologous residues
NGFR (human): Y336‑p, NGFR (mouse): Y339‑p, NGFR (rat): Y337‑p, NGFR (chicken): Y325‑p
Characterization
Methods used to characterize site in vivo immunoprecipitation, phospho-antibody
Relevant cell lines - cell types - tissues:  293 (epithelial), PCNA
Cellular systems studied:  cell lines, tissue
Species studied:  rat
Upstream Regulation
Treatments, proteins and their effect on site modification: 
Treatments Referenced Treatments Manipulated Protein Referenced Protein Effect Notes
vanadate increase
Downstream Regulation
Effect of modification (function):  molecular association, regulation, protein degradation
Modification regulates interactions with: 
Interacting molecule Interacting domains Effect Consequences (function) Consequences (process) Detection assays
CBL (mouse) Induces co-immunoprecipitation, in vitro, yeast two-hybrid
